Banking News – Kathmandu Police have arrested five members of the notorious ‘Karma Gang’, allegedly responsible for a series of gold chain snatching and jewelry robbery incidents targeting women and senior citizens across the Kathmandu Valley.

The District Police Range, Kathmandu, identified the arrested suspects as Karma Tamang of Sindhupalchok, Manoj Tamang, Pasang Ghising, and Pratiman Gole of Kavrepalanchok, and Ale Gurung of Kaski.
According to police, further investigation revealed that Karma Tamang was the group’s alleged ringleader. He was arrested on Shrawan 16 near a water tank in Chunikhel, Budhanilkantha Municipality-13, Kathmandu.
Police said Tamang attempted to attack officers with a khukuri and tried to flee on a motorcycle during the arrest operation. In response, officers fired one round below his knee before taking him into custody.
Authorities recovered the motorcycle used in the crimes, one khukuri, a T-lock, a master key used for motorcycle theft, five motorcycle number plates, and other tools allegedly used in criminal activities.
Police investigations also found that Karma Tamang has nine previous cases related to theft and robbery, Pasang Ghising has four criminal cases, and Pratiman Gole has three cases on record.
Investigators further revealed that Karma Tamang had escaped from the custody of Swoyambhu Police Circle following an incident on September 10, 2025 (Bhadra 24, 2082 BS), while Pratiman Gole had previously escaped from Nakkhu Prison.
The suspects have been remanded into custody for seven days by the Kathmandu District Court, and police said further investigation into the organized robbery network is ongoing.
